Output 6276b0c6ba593033de601148a81263a159d5fb36473e7e22ed5c580271ecd889:0

value
1158314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36b28a4febfc43e43551694d1af4154d21ef0485 OP_EQUAL
address
36gEJ6gr35kuKEWZiwRqokXAokzFWKj27U
transaction
6276b0c6ba593033de601148a81263a159d5fb36473e7e22ed5c580271ecd889
spent
true